> Hi
> 
> with recent (< =3.0.26 I think) samba Versions it is possible to use
> 
> http://us3.samba.org/samba/docs/man/manpages-3/idmap_nss.8.html
> 
>         idmap domains =  DOMNAME
>         idmap config DOMNAME:backend  = nss
>         idmap config DOMNAME:readonly = yes
> 
> in our case.
> 
> We are running 3.0.28 in security = ADS,
> and Linux gets the same usernames from NIS vis nss.
> 
> They are correctly mapped , and zhe windows security dialog 
> shows DOMNAME\username
